Our take

Let’s be blunt: this is not a fragrance you dab on before brunch. Terror & Magnificence opens with a slap of birch tar that smells like a campfire has been doused in pepper and saffron, acrid and glittering. The smoke doesn’t clear. It thickens into incense and tobacco, dry papyrus rustling underneath, while Haitian vetiver and a stony accord of pebbles anchor everything to the earth. The drydown is a balsamic amber glow, labdanum and benzoin softening the edges just enough to keep it wearable. The overall character is a stone altar still warm from a ritual, littered with ash and resin.

This is heavy, resinous, and unapologetically niche. The leather and smoke are raw, almost animalic, yet the sweetness from myrrh and saffron keeps it from veering into pure tar pit. Its sillage is modest (2.83) and longevity average (3.43), so it won’t announce your arrival from across the room, but it will cling to your coat for hours. That restraint actually suits it: this is a fragrance for the collar of a wool coat on a damp November evening, for libraries with dying fireplaces, for the kind of quiet drama that doesn’t need shouting.

Who should wear it? Someone who wants to smell like a sacred ruin, not a department store. If you prefer fresh citrus or clean laundry, skip it. Terror & Magnificence is for fall and winter nights, preferably under a full moon and a cloud of incense smoke. It is a scent of deliberate heaviness, and it earns every point of its 4.05 rating. 🖤
